.......Now for the redo....


I found this old display case. It was originally from The Bombay Company.










It has a cute little drawer in the front and curvy legs!

I painted it black and removed the grey board from the inside of the piece to upholster it.


I used an old coffee sack for the fabric


Scuffed up the paint and waxed









The top opens so you can display items




You can also display things on the top


I love the artsy feel to the piece now.
